Common Problems That Pools Face
To paint one of the common pool area. Pool paints comes in many colors and is an economical coating compared to other surfaces. There are basically three types of pool paint. Epoxy paint used for new construction, the fiberglass pools and pools previously painted with epoxy. It takes a long time, durable and will stand up to UV rays, automatic cleaners and other chemical treatments. Epoxy paint would last about 7 - 10 years.
Another type is chlorinated rubberBasis. It is not as durable or expensive as epoxy paint, but a reliable, easy to use and inexpensive. It is easy to work, come in many colors and is about the last 3 to 5 years. Last but not least, the pool water based acrylic paint. This can be used to apply to any surface and easily, and cleans with water. This type is for commercial applications that are repainted on a standard-based ideal. It takes about 2 to 3 years. No matter what color you use, it is essential to follow theFollow manufacturer's safety instructions in the proposed guidelines and make sure that you properly prepare the pool. Preparation is the key step involved in painting pool. Without proper preparation, the paint will not bond to the wall or other surface.
Common problems associated with Painted Pools:
My Pool Paint fades
Painted Pools starts fade over time. Nothing could stop it, but you can lighten "the color with a mild acid wash. Acid removes allDirt and chalk that can dull paint. After cleaning the pool with a milder solution of hydrochloric acid and water, rinse and fill the pool.
My Pool Paint is chalking
Some painted surfaces breaks over time. The results can be boring, misty water, as well as a white powder deposition, which rub off on hands, feet and bathing suits can. To avoid water chemistry and maintenance are the key. The total alkalinity must be in the correct area of at least 150 ppm to 200 ppm.175 PPM is ideal. If the alkalinity is very low the pool paint would rub off. Harsh treatments will also cause the pool paint to chalk. You can use lithium or a di-chloro base shock for maintenance. Very harsh shock treatments like calcium hypochlorite will donate to the deterioration of the pool paint job.
My Pool Paint has Blisters and Bubbles
Blistering is about always caused by improper preparation. The pool paint should be applied to a clean dry surface. If the paint is Application of very thick, or if the surface is very hot, or when the pool is not cleaned properly, it will blister. Application of heat will also affect the final result. The only solution is to the pool or the places, the bubbles have to have to cancel.
Foaming
Several factors can donate to foaming in pools:
* Soft water and low calcium hardness.
* High TDS levels.
* Oil and animal fats in the water.
* Very Bad Water.
* Low gradeAlgaecides. 10% polymers.
* Tile Cleaning phosphates.
* The use of ventilation in treatment biguanide pools.
Correction of the above conditions, the formation of foam. Anti-foaming agents are also available.
Insulating The Older Homes
Provided for those who had purchased an older home and have now safely through a cold winter, you're lucky, many homeowners buy older homes that have inadequate insulation, and ask how the problem without destroying the internal or external decoration to solve work. Well, there are several options available, and some of them have minimal interference on the facility.
Areas which we have traditionally in the cold, doors, windows, ceilings, floors and walls. Ha! What isthere?
Let's attack them in the order of the least cost: It's pretty cheap from doors and windows with caulking or weather strip seal, but you should only consider this route if you feel that the designs in this manner. Cold comes in is another matter. If your windows are not double glazed, you will get through the cold glass.
If you want to be on constant double glazing, there is a system that is inexpensive and easy to do and whatReduce your heating bills. Your local builders' yard or hardware store will probably carry the special "wrap" double-pack on your Windows-based glaze, they are cheap and effective. It can be easily installed by you on the inside or outside. One big difference will be felt if you cover at least the north, west and east window. The money on heating bills, which you can pay them for the new double-glazed window units within three years to save.
A storm door is also ideally suited forhold in the heat. It's just an extra door at the front door, and it helps to bring the worst drafts and cold.
The ceilings are not so difficult to isolate, if you can access your attic. The level that you want is between R38 and R60.
The greatest heat loss is probably correct even the most expensive - that is off the walls. When building a house, it's pretty cheap at the pink insulation between the outer and inner wall was. This is not an option in anexisting home.
The best way is to a local company to "blow you choose" or "spray" the isolation, with their special machines. This takes the form of fiberglass, foam or cellulose. Foam is the most thorough (it is in all the cracks) and the most expensive, with fiberglass coming up in second place.
This system can save an estimated 30% discount on your bill. It can also be blown into attics, so it pays to two quotes: one for the walls and may be relevantWalls and floor, and then choose to.
If you have an un-insulated basement, now would be a good time to isolate it, it is not a difficult task and it is one of the improvements that will reduce considerably the size of your heating costs. Meanwhile, if you think you think of cold air from the basement, hang a curtain or installing a permanent door to lock the part that is not heated.
Remind one of the easiest things that are natural energy. If you plan to re-model yourHome, and you can choose to sit where a window, place it on the south side of the house. A small overhang stops it too hot in summer (24 inches is sufficient) and the winter sun will still watch them and then warm up your room during the winter.
While we're on the subject of natural energy, it's easy to forget that trees can be a big help. If you are evergreen plant near your north and west walls, you will protect your home against cold and wind. Since theseWalls are not much (if any) sun, you do not block the heat of its rays.
Conversely, if you (the broad-leaved plants, their leaves in autumn) and drop off south and east window, it allows the sun to warm the windows in the winter but in summer their leaves to protect the window and you will not feel the heat so much.
